James Floyd Simpson, 33 of Rome, was arrested this week after a traffic stop led police to find methamphetamine and drug paraphernalia.

Reports stated that Simpson was stopped for a cracked windshield and when he pulled over he fled the scene on foot.

After a brief chase, police said that they found him in possession of methamphetamine.  It was then discovered that Simpson was wanted on numerous other warrants.

While speaking with a passenger in the vehicle officers stated that they discovered a glass smoking pipe in the floorboard of the vehicle.

Simpson is charged with possession of meth, possession of drug related objects, obstruction, driving a vehicle on a suspended registration and a busted windshield.
